Address

DSf6VFoTePTgb2rGcH5HndydGWjUKYXgPj

0 DGB

Confirmed
Total Received 639.46605086 DGB5.93 USD
Total Sent 639.46605086 DGB5.93 USD
Final Balance 0 DGB0.00 USD
No. Transactions 2

Transactions

DSf6VFoTePTgb2rGcH5HndydGWjUKYXgPj 639.46605086 DGB4.59 USD5.93 USD
 
DFMJTTnvFHP1qAdrJHqaF3upTCGqE8s7Zv 639.23286156 DGB4.59 USD5.93 USD
DSf1UJjH5e68YcLpLLXcqq4pVg8NsfLDmj 0.23296400 DGB0.00 USD0.00 USD
DRqTPHdSV4ofaLHdq3wM2DCdRA9tBxnrHo 643.60245616 DGB4.62 USD5.97 USD
 
DSf6VFoTePTgb2rGcH5HndydGWjUKYXgPj 639.46605086 DGB4.59 USD5.93 USD
D7jMuu84RkaKjex4AhE7ZFx1dV2ru9Wc1Q 4.13618000 DGB0.03 USD0.04 USD×